301D | Compact AC/DC Current Clamp Meter, 4 Digits, 600 A AC/DC, 600 V AC/DC, CAT III 300V

The compact Fluke 301D DC/AC clamp meter is a handy measuring tool for electricians, service technicians and ambitious users who need reliable measurements in confined spaces. Thanks to the slim housing with a depth of just 16 mm and a weight of only 154 g, the device can be carried comfortably in a trouser pocket or tool bag.

The slim clamp with an arm thickness of just 10 mm and a clamp opening of 34 mm enables precise current measurements even in densely populated switch cabinets or cable bundles. Thanks to the functions for AC and DC current, voltage, resistance, continuity, frequency, capacitance and diode test, the measuring clamp covers a wide range of applications - from building wiring, lighting systems, switches and sockets to motors and electronic devices.

The Fluke 301D model offers a measuring range of up to 600 A AC/DC and is therefore ideal for typical installation and maintenance tasks in domestic, commercial and industrial applications. With a high resolution of 0.01 A in the 60 A range, even smaller currents can be reliably measured.

Voltage measurements of up to 600.0 V AC and DC are available. The clamp meter also tests resistance (up to 60.00 kΩ), continuity, the frequency of voltage and current, capacitance and diodes. An easy-to-read LCD with 6,000 counts, data hold function and backlighting ensures convenient operation even in poor lighting conditions.

The Fluke 301D complies with safety category CAT III 300 V and is therefore suitable for measurements in building installations and distribution boards. The automatic switch-off after approx. 20 minutes protects the batteries and increases the operating time.

Product features:

  • Measurement type: Compact direct/alternating current clamp meter for AC and DC current
  • Current measurement range AC (45 to 400 Hz): 60.00 A / 600.0 A, resolution 0.01 A / 0.1 A
  • DC current measuring range: 60.00 A / 600.0 A, resolution 0.01 A / 0.1 A
  • Voltage measuring range AC (45 to 400 Hz): up to 600.0 V, resolution 0.1 V
  • Voltage measuring range DC: Up to 600.0 V, resolution 0.1 V
  • Resistance measurement: 600.0 Ω / 6.000 kΩ / 60.00 kΩ
  • Voltage frequency: 9.999 Hz / 99.99 Hz / 999.9 Hz / 9.999 kHz / 99.99 kHz
  • Current frequency: 45.0 to 400.0 Hz
  • Capacitance measurement: 9.999 µF as well as 99.99 µF to 999.9 µF
  • Diode test: up to 3,000 V
  • Continuity test with acoustic signal
  • Display: LCD with 6.000 counts and approx. 3 updates per second
  • Backlight for safe working in poorly lit environments
  • Data hold function
  • Safety category: CAT III 300 V according to IEC 61010-1 and IEC 61010-2-032
  • Protection class: IP30
  • Dimensions (H x W x D): 190 mm x 52 mm x 16 mm
  • Weight: approx. 154 g
  • Plier opening: 34 mm, plier arm size: 10 mm x 10 mm
  • Power supply: 2 x AAA batteries (IEC LR03), typical operating time at least 500 hours
  • Automatic switch-off after approx. 20 minutes to conserve battery life
  • Operating temperature: -10 °C to 50 °C, storage temperature: -30 °C to 60 °C
  • Permissible relative humidity (operating): up to 90 % RH at 10 °C to 30 °C, decreasing to 45 % RH at 40 °C to 50 °C
  • Permissible operating altitude: up to 2,000 m above sea level (operating)
